Why user actions has become the foundation of digital creation

Contemporary digital creation prioritizes user bonus senza deposito conduct over aesthetic inclinations. Businesses compile data about how users engage with services to identify pain issues. Analytics tools gauge click rates, session duration, and browsing paths to grasp what succeeds and what fails. Behavioral information guides development decisions more efficiently than presumptions.

Creators examine real user actions to build interfaces that align with organic interaction trends. Watching how individuals finish tasks uncovers friction issues that slow transformations. Behavioral insights assist teams remove superfluous steps and simplify complicated workflows. Solutions designed around genuine user actions operate better than those based on stylistic styles.

The move toward behavior-focused development mirrors rival market needs. Users exit platforms that irritate them within seconds. Behavioral analysis delivers concrete proof about what needs enhancement, allowing teams to implement data-driven modifications that boost interaction.

How attention durations shape interaction actions

Constrained focus spans force designers to prioritize crucial information and simplify engagements. Users skim content quickly rather than reviewing thoroughly, making visual organization essential. Interfaces must grab attention within seconds or risk losing users to competing services.

Digital settings fragment attention through constant alerts and rival triggers. Users switch between tasks often, seldom preserving concentration on single activities for prolonged durations. This divided concentration needs interfaces to facilitate fast return and easy continuation of disrupted assignments.

Creators accommodate diminished focus durations by splitting complex workflows into smaller steps. Incremental presentation reveals content incrementally rather than overwhelming users. Micro-interactions deliver quick successes that preserve engagement without demanding deep focus. The effect of immediate feedback on user actions

Instant response validates that user activities have registered and creates intended effects. Visual responses like button transitions, color shifts, or loading indicators assure users that systems are processing inputs. Without quick response, users feel unsure and often replicate behaviors, producing confusion.

Delayed responses annoy users and trigger abandonment actions. Users anticipate systems to recognize commands within milliseconds, matching the speed of physical exchanges. Interfaces that deliver instant visual or tactile feedback seem quick and trustworthy, building confidence and encouraging continued interaction.

Response loops shape upcoming user actions by reinforcing successful activities. Affirmative replies like checkmarks or advancement indicators motivate users to accomplish activities. Why users lean to pursue the route of minimal resistance

Users naturally pick options that demand minimal exertion and mental processing. The path of least opposition embodies the simplest route to accomplishing aims within digital interfaces. Users avoid intricate workflows, favoring streamlined processes that provide outcomes fast.

Friction spots in user paths lead to exit as people pursue simpler options. Additional form boxes, superfluous verification phases, or unclear navigation increase exertion and drive users away. Effective services remove obstacles by lowering click totals, prepopulating information, and supplying obvious preset choices.

Standard configurations and suggested actions guide users along established routes with minimum choice-making. Prepopulated forms, one-click purchasing, and saved settings eradicate barriers to action. How mobile utilization has transformed behavioral patterns

Mobile gadgets have fundamentally transformed how individuals engage with digital material. Smartphones facilitate persistent connectivity, converting interaction from scheduled desktop sessions into ongoing engagement across the day. Users check handsets hundreds of times daily, forming behavioral trends focused on brief, regular engagements rather than extended periods.

Touch-based interfaces introduced gesture mechanisms that substituted mouse taps and keyboard inputs. Swiping, squeezing, and clicking became main interaction methods, necessitating designers to reconsider navigation structures. Mobile screens demand thumb-friendly arrangements with bigger touch zones located within simple range. Vertical browsing replaced page division as the dominant content viewing pattern.

  • Mobile utilization takes place in diverse settings including commuting, waiting, and multitasking situations

  • Position detection enables situation-specific capabilities tied to real-world user locations
  • Briefer sessions necessitate faster loading periods and immediate worth provision

Mobile-first design guidelines now affect desktop experiences as behaviors learned on devices move to larger screens. The shift to mobile has emphasized quickness, straightforwardness, and usability in digital solution creation.
